Fabrication of Polyvinylpyrrolidone Nanofibers with Green Solvents
Abstract
In
this study, biocompatible Polyvinylpyrrolidone (PVP) nanofibers were produced with
ultra-pure water, rose water, lavender water, ethanol, acetone and acetic acid
with green electrospinning approach. Polymer solutions were characterized with
conductivity, surface tension and viscosity measurements. Morphological analyzes
were carried out with Scanning Electron Microscope (SEM). Conductivity, surface
tension and viscosity results of PVP/ ultra-pure water, rose water and lavender
water solutions were similar. On the other hand, PVP/acetic acid solution has
the highest viscosity and lowest conductivity values and PVP/ethanol solution
has got the lowest surface tension. In addition; the lowest average fiber
diameters were obtained from ultra-pure water, rose water and lavender water
solvents but there are some beads on the nanofiber structure. The smoothest
nanofibers without beads were obtained from PVP/ethanol but it was observed
that average fiber diameter is about 724 nm higher than other PVP solutions. Therefore,
ethanol was chosen as a co-solvent to enhance fiber morphology for second part
of study. Moreover; the relation between solution conductivity, nanofiber diameter
and web diameter were determined and it was found that nanofibrous surface
diameter increases and fiber diameter decreases with the increase of solution conductivity.
